| CHOCOLATE CRINKLES -- Better Homes and Gardens Cookbook
3 eggs
1-1/2 c sugar
4 oz unsweetened chocolate, melted
1/2 c oil
2 tsp baking powder
2 tsp vanilla
2 c flour
In a large mixing bowl beat eggs, granulated sugar, chocolate, oil, baking powder and vanilla with an electric mixer until combined. Beat in as much of the flour as you can with the mixer. Stir in any remaining flour. Cover and chill dough for 1 to 2 hours or until easy to handle.
Shape dough into 1-inch balls. Roll balls in powdered sugar to coat generously. Place balls 1 inch apart on an ungreased cookie sheet. Bake in a 375 degree oven for 8 to 10 minutes or until edges are set and tops are crackled. Transfer to a wire rack and let cool. If desired, sprinkle wiht additional powdered sugar.
Makes about 48 cookies.
